## 創建項目
1. 在IDEA中選擇新建工程

創建時不要使用任何模板

創建好的項目

2. 新建一個Module
在Servlet文件夾上右擊 -> Add Framework Support,選擇我們的Web

這樣我們的Web項目就創建好了

3. 配置Tomcat支持



4. 重新設置編譯后輸出目錄
新建兩個目錄

進入我們項目設置

修改輸出配置到classes目錄

修改依賴包至lib


5. 啟動

6. Tomcat的Jar包添加
進入我們項目設置,將Tomcat所有的lib文件夾添加進來

## 相關問題匯總
1. 啟動時控制臺輸出亂碼

解決方案:
編輯`apache-tomcat-10.0.18/conf/logging.properties`文件:
~~~
java.util.logging.ConsoleHandler.encoding = UTF-8
#改為
java.util.logging.ConsoleHandler.encoding = GBK
~~~
## HelloServlet

完成上述的準備工作后,我們新建一個Servelt項目
~~~java
package com.liuui.web;
import jakarta.servlet.ServletException;
import jakarta.servlet.annotation.WebServlet;
import jakarta.servlet.http.HttpServlet;
import jakarta.servlet.http.HttpServletRequest;
import jakarta.servlet.http.HttpServletResponse;
import java.io.IOException;
// Servlet注解,告訴Tomcat訪問路徑為 domain/test
@WebServlet("/test")
public class TestServlet extends HttpServlet {
// doGet方法是告訴Servlet這個方法是使用get方式請求的
@Override
protected void doGet(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Exception {
// resp中的方法可以打印出內容
resp.getWriter().write("Hello Servlet");
}
}
~~~
效果就出來了,真是讓人唏噓不已
